    The ACLU weighed in on the story, since it raises questions about internet privacy.

    Kade Crockford, the Massachusetts ACLU's director of Technology for the Liberty Project, said that it is becoming more and more common for the things people say online to expose them to unwanted attention from employers, government and friends and families.

    "This incident serves as a reminder that what we say on social networking services like Twitter and Facebook often isn't private — and can easily spread far faster and wider than we'd ever like or imagine," Crockford said.

    "Private companies have a lot more leeway under the law to fire or punish employees for their speech outside of work than do government employers. Either workers need to organize together to protect their speech outside of the office from employer reprisals, or they need to watch what they say online. No matter what, if you use Facebook, ensure that you have the strictest privacy controls locked in. While not a totally foolproof fix for the problem, it will keep the whole world from looking at your possibly regrettable or simply private Facebook photos and wall postings."
